
功用测验的重要性勿用多讲,咱们都已清楚。那么想要做好功用测验,先要了解与功用测验相关的一些概念。专注软件登记测试功用:通常来说,功用是一种方针,表明软件体系或构件关于其及时性要求的契合程度;其次,功用是软件产品的一种特性,可以用时刻来进行衡量。功用测验:便是用来测验软件在体系中的运转功用的。软件登记测试机构功用测验可以发生在各个测验阶段中,即使是在单元层,一个独自模块的功用也可以运用白盒测验来进行点评,可是,只有当整个体系的成分都集成到一同之后,才干查看一个体系的实在功用。一个体系的功用瓶颈往往是体系中各个模块中差的部分所决议。他的条件是要求在负载下,测验体系要害功用方针值是否契合用户需求与规划需求。

大数据功用测验的意图1.大数据组件的功用回归,专注软件登记测试在版别升级的时分,软件登记测试机构进行新旧版别的功用比对2.在新版别/新的出产环境 发布之后获取功用基线,树立可衡量的参阅标准,为其他测验场景或许调优进程供给比照参阅3.在许多的发行版别中进行测验比对,为PoC测验供给参阅数据4.支撑POC测验,得出结论,到时分可以依据事务模型和需求,或许依据客户需求 挑选不同的计划5.在客户方进行功用测验,到达客户要求的功用标准满意客户运用的需求。功用测验的时机1.上线新版别2.上线新的环境/新的主机3.拓荒了新的区域4.PoC 测验5.功用专项测验

承认什么才是正确的行为,界说边界行为的正确性。要承认软件运转是正确的先要知道什么是“正确的”,这自身便是软件评测人员的重要职责。软件登记测试机构需求工程师和项目经理不行能一次将产品在状况下的行为都界说出来,乃至不能想到的状况。这种时候软件评测人员的职责便是尽量想到或许呈现的状况,并且和需求工程师、项目经理和开发人员一同承认条件下的行为。贵州软件登记测试重要的是尽量确保软件是“指哪打哪”而不是“打哪指哪”(跑到了一种行为发现没界说过,然后依据程序的反响来界说。了解“用户”怎么运用软件,许多项目都会遇到这样的诉苦“为什么产品软件评测的时候没有问题,拿到客户那里一用就出问题”。原因其实就在于软件评测人员没有依照用户的方法来软件评测软件。

新型的数据、运用环境和体系决议了现有评测基准无法发生具有真才干的数据,不能反映运用需求,无法公正、评测体系。软件登记测试机构在包含数据生成、负载生成、衡量选取、评测基准架构与评测办法等在内的基准评测的多个方面,都需求研究、开发新的技能,以实在地反映体系在典型运用环境中的体现。评测基准是对大数据运用环境中数据办理使命的标准化与界说,对大数据体系的研制具有指导含义。衡量体系:衡量体系指关于功用进行点评的方针集合。专注软件登记测试方针可所以单一的,也可所以多维的。BDMS运用环境不同于传统DBMS。例如,新型硬件要求在评测时考虑非传统的功用衡量,如忙时数据更新量(面向集群化的大内存体系)、热门数据更新频率等;开放的运转环境要求评测可以反映体系受干扰时的功用;剖析型负载则将功用衡量和作用的准程度绑在一同。此外,性价比、能耗等要素进一步添加了BDMS衡量体系拟定的难度。

软件质量是满意规则或潜在的用户需求的才能,因而软件开发进程中,软件登记测试机构从用户显式或隐含的意思表到达构成用户规格书、再到规划文档、变成代码并调试运转的进程,重要的便是确保在这样一个杂乱的转换进程中,需求的不被异化。专注软件登记测试软件作为一个产品,是用来满意用户需求的,从这个视点来说,需求测量的是在特定环境下运转到达其使命政策的程度,但软件自身是一组文档、数据和代码的总和,其间直接的是代码,从这个视点来说,作为一个产品自身,也需求从机械的符号视点对其内生的质量进行衡量和点评。软件的生产进程是一个工程,对应的评测活动有其工程特点,已然评测活动自身不能证明,只能证伪,评测活动则需求清晰评测边界,给出工程上合理的进展、资源、方法和结束条件。选用的评测方法就要答复怎么确保需求不被异化,怎么从动态和静态两个视点来评价软件质量,以及怎么清晰评测边界的问题,而这又需求经过的技能手法才能得到有用地支撑。